Overview
The mission of the Lifestyles Committee is to create events that address lifestyle and personal issues for members, such as health and fitness, leisure, arts and culture, life stage and financial planning and family/parenting.

The Committee also provides an opportunity for its members to build new relationships with other FWA members through committee work and our committee’s holiday party and June end-of-FWA year dinner. Another goal is to help develop and prepare qualified committee members to move into FWA Board positions.

Event Highlights & Accomplishments
x Golf Outing (Jul 2007) Organized annual golf outing with FWA, 85 Broads and Women’s Bond Club.
x Maurer Foundation/Lehman Brothers hosted and underwrote a program on breast health education. (Oct 2007)
x Walking Tour of Williamsburg (Nov 2007) Organized one of our annual walking tours, led by Municipal Arts Society tour guide to this hot new residential area.
x Vodka Tasting (Jan 2008) Celebrated the Russian New Year (in anticipation of the International Delegation tour of Russia) at the Russian Samovar with a tasting of various flavored vodkas and traditional Russian food delicacies. Co-hosted by International Committee.
x Financial Planning Seminar (Jan 2008) Organized a workshop for women presenting basic concepts to empower women to take control of their financial lives. Presented by FWA members Katherine Sayer and Lee Shapiro, and Michael Brown, managing director of Bank of America, which hosted and underwrote the program.
x The Worth Collection (Feb 2008), and FWA member Margaretha Murphy, hosted and underwrote a shopping spree that also provided networking opportunities for members and guests.
x Julliard School (Feb 2008) A master class event, hosted by Julliard, featured pieces by Antony Tudor set to piano and voice accompaniment. Guests observed the intimate rehearsal, which was not was not open to the public. Following the presentation, Julliard’s dancers, musicians and faculty met and mingled with attendees at a cocktail reception.
x Tour of Kykuit (May 2008) Members and guests visited and toured the historic Rockefeller Estate in the Hudson Valley followed by lunch at a seafood restaurant on the water.
x Speed networking (Jun 2008)  For the third year in a row, held a highly successful speed networking program with FWA member Andrea Nierenberg, “Queen of Networking,” as our speaker.  Ernst & Young hosted and underwrote.
x Nina McLemore hosted and underwrote a shopping program. Attendees were offered a 15% discount on their purchases of Nina’s beautiful fashions.
x Meet & Mingle The Lifestyles Committee, in concert with FWA member Shoya Zichy, launched a new, informal networking program, whereby members can drop in, without reservations or fees, to make new connections, and reinforce old ones, over a drink at a midtown location, the 9-1/2 Club.
